Background
In the industrial aspect, machine tool machining products are often used, in the machining practice, a machine tool is usually used for quickly and accurately machining and producing a workpiece blank, a machine tool clamp is used for clamping a workpiece to machine the workpiece when the machine tool is used for machining the product, the type of machining is increased along with the continuous development of the industrial industry, the type of the clamp is increased along with the continuous development of the industrial industry, and therefore the requirement on the clamp is higher and higher.
Machine tool holders are common tools in the mechanical industry, and are also called fixtures which are used for fixing a machining object to enable the machining object to occupy a correct position in the mechanical manufacturing process so as to receive construction or detection.
In a broad sense, any device used to quickly, conveniently and safely mount a workpiece at any stage in a process may be referred to as a jig. Such as welding jigs, inspection jigs, assembly jigs, machine tool jigs, etc., of which machine tool jigs are the most common, often simply called jigs. When a workpiece is machined on a machine tool, in order to enable the surface of the workpiece to meet the technical requirements such as the size, the geometric shape and the mutual position precision with other surfaces specified in a drawing, the workpiece needs to be assembled (positioned) and clamped (clamped) before machining, and a clamp generally comprises a positioning element (determining the correct position of the workpiece in the clamp), a clamping device, a tool setting guide element (determining the relative position of a tool and the workpiece or guiding the direction of the tool), an indexing device (enabling the workpiece to complete machining of a plurality of stations in one-time installation, including a rotary indexing device and a linear movement indexing device), a connecting element, a clamp body (a clamp base) and the like.
The clamp types can be divided into:
1. universal clamp, such as vice, chuck, sucking disc, dividing head and rotary table, etc. has great versatility, can better adapt to the change of processing procedure and processing object, and has established structure, serialized size and specification, most of which become a standard accessory of machine tool.
2. The special fixture is specially designed and manufactured for the clamping requirement of a certain product part on a certain procedure, has a specific service object and strong pertinence, and is generally designed by a product manufacturer. Lathe jigs, milling machine jigs, drill jigs (machine tool jigs for guiding a tool to drill or ream a workpiece), boring jigs (machine tool jigs for guiding a boring bar to bore a workpiece), and pallet jigs (movable jigs for use on an automatic line of a combined machine tool) are commonly used.
3. Adjustable clamp, special clamp capable of replacing or adjusting element.
4. Modular fixtures, consisting of standardized elements of different shapes, specifications and uses, are suitable for single-piece, small-lot production and temporary tasks of trial production of new products and frequent replacement of products. In addition to vises, chucks, indexing heads and rotary tables, there is also a more common tool holder, generally speaking, when the term tool holder is used, most of the tool holders refer to tool holders.
Most machine tool clamps in the prior art are complex in structure, inconvenient to install and operate, occupy long time of operators and seriously affect the working efficiency.
Disclosure of Invention
Against this background, it is an object of the present invention to provide a clamping device for a vehicle part.
In order to achieve the above object, the present invention provides a clamping device for an automotive part, comprising a base and a fastening device, the fastening devices are arranged on the base and are respectively arranged on the two sides of the base, each fastening device comprises a fastening bolt, a fastening pressing plate and a fastening bracket, the bottom of the fastening bracket is arranged on the base, the top of the fastening bracket is provided with a horizontal articulated shaft, the fastening pressure plate is provided with a horizontal hole, the horizontal hole is vertical to the axial direction of the fastening pressure plate, the fastening bracket is connected with the fastening pressure plate through the matching of the horizontal articulated shaft and the horizontal hole, the inner end of the fastening pressure plate is downwards formed into a fastening part, the outer end of the fastening pressure plate is provided with a vertical hole, the vertical hole is provided with an internal thread, the fastening bolt is provided with an external thread matched with the internal thread of the vertical hole, penetrates through the vertical hole and abuts against the base, and the fastening bolt is matched with the internal thread of the vertical hole to fasten the fastening pressure plate.
In order to increase the compression degree of the fastening pressure plate on the workpiece to be processed, the horizontal distance from the horizontal hole to the vertical hole is larger than the horizontal distance from the horizontal hole to the compression part.
In order to reduce the vibration generated when the machine tool processes a workpiece to be processed, the bottom of the base is uniformly provided with a vibration-proof pad, the edge of the vibration-proof pad is flush with the edge of the base, and further, the vibration-proof pad is made of soft rubber.
In order to reduce the abrasion of a workpiece to be processed on a fastening pressing plate and prolong the service life of equipment, a nitriding layer is uniformly arranged on the surface of the fastening pressing part, and the thickness of the nitriding layer is 0.3-0.4 mm.
In order to make the fastening operation of the fastening bolt easier, the fastening bolt is provided at the top with screwing handles that are arranged in pairs and are centrosymmetric with respect to the fastening bolt axis.
The invention has the following beneficial effects: according to the clamping device for the automobile part, the fastening devices are uniformly arranged on the two sides of the base, the number of the fastening devices can be determined according to the size and the type of a workpiece to be machined, the fastening devices push one end of the fastening pressing plate by using acting force generated when the fastening bolts are screwed, the pressing part firmly locks the workpiece to be machined under the action of a lever principle, meanwhile, the distance from the pressing part to the fastening support is smaller than the distance from the fastening support to the fastening bolts, the acting torque of the fastening bolts is increased, the extrusion degree of the workpiece is further increased, the screwing handle is arranged at the top of the fastening bolts, the fastening bolts are simpler and more convenient to operate, the nitride layers are uniformly arranged on the surfaces of the pressing parts, the wear resistance of the pressing parts is improved, and the service life of equipment is prolonged.

Detailed Description
In order to make the technical solution of the present invention more apparent, the present invention is further described in detail with reference to the following examples. It should be understood that the specific embodiments described herein are merely illustrative of the invention and are not intended to limit the invention.
Referring to the attached drawings 1 and 2, the clamping device for the automobile part comprises a base 1 and a fastening device, wherein the fastening device is arranged on the base 1, the fastening device is respectively arranged on two sides of the base 1, the fastening device comprises a fastening bolt 2, a fastening pressing plate 3 and a fastening bracket 4, the bottom of the fastening bracket 4 is arranged on the base 1, a horizontal hinged shaft 5 is arranged at the top of the fastening bracket 4, a horizontal hole 6 is formed in the fastening pressing plate 3, the horizontal hole 6 is perpendicular to the axial direction of the fastening pressing plate 3, the fastening bracket 4 is connected with the fastening pressing plate 3 through the matching of the horizontal hinged shaft 5 and the horizontal hole 6, a fastening part 7 is formed at the inner end of the fastening pressing plate 3 downwards, a vertical hole 8 is formed in the outer end of the fastening pressing plate 3, an internal thread is formed in the vertical hole 8, the fastening bolt 2 is provided with an external thread matched with the internal thread of the vertical hole 8, the fastening, the fastening bolt 2 fastens the fastening pressure plate 3 by the mating of the external thread and the internal thread of the vertical hole 8.
Preferably, in order to increase the compression of the fastening pressure plate 3 on the workpiece to be processed, the horizontal distance from the horizontal hole 6 to the vertical hole 8 is greater than the horizontal distance from the horizontal hole 6 to the compression part 7.
Preferably, in order to reduce the vibration generated when the machine tool processes a workpiece to be processed, the bottom of the base 1 is uniformly provided with the anti-vibration pads 9, the edges of the anti-vibration pads 9 are flush with the edges of the base 1, and further, in order to achieve the expected anti-vibration effect, the anti-vibration pads 9 are made of soft rubber.
Preferably, in order to reduce the abrasion of the workpiece to be processed on the fastening pressure plate 3 and prolong the service life of the equipment, the surface of the fastening pressure part 7 is uniformly provided with a nitrided layer 10, and the thickness of the nitrided layer 10 is 0.3-0.4 mm.
Preferably, in order to make the fastening operation of the fastening bolt 2 easier, the fastening bolt 2 is provided with a screwing handle 11 on the top, and the screwing handles 11 are arranged in pairs and are symmetrical with respect to the axis center of the fastening bolt 2.
The working process is as follows: when the clamping device for the automobile part is used, the bottom of the base 1 is provided with the proper rubber pad to achieve the damping effect, then the base 1 is arranged at the proper position of a machine tool, the number of the fastening devices is selected according to the size and the model of the workpiece to be machined, then the workpiece is fastened and clamped, the fastening bolt 2 is loosened firstly to lift the fastening bolt 7, the workpiece to be machined is placed on the base 1, the pressing part 7 is abutted against the edge of the workpiece, then the fastening bolt 2 is screwed in the opposite direction, the outer end of the fastening pressing plate 3 is moved upwards, so that the pressing part 7 moves downwards and tightly presses the workpiece to be machined, the operation of other fastening devices is completed according to the flow, and the clamping of the workpiece to be machined is completed.
